Quick facts we shared to frame the discussion

  • Conversational commerce is already a $11.5B market in 2024.

  • In Asia, livestream commerce is mainstream — hundreds of billions in transactions flow through live shopping in China alone.

  • Europe is experimenting: WhatsApp, Messenger, Instagram Live.

  • In North America, retailers embed chat and live features to cut friction.

  • In Brazil, Magie, a bank built entirely on WhatsApp, processed R$140M in less than a year with ~14,000 customers.

  • Africa & the Middle East: infrastructure is uneven, but behaviour is entrenched — people already live in messaging apps.

This is no longer about if. It’s about how, when, and where.

Angela — the boardroom lens

Angela reminded us what leadership looks like when navigating transformation at scale:

  1. Don’t ask for money first. Frame the opportunity, not the budget. Her boardroom question: “Are we ready to lose £500m this year by not moving on this opportunity?” That reframes the entire debate.

  2. You can’t control the narrative. But you can set the context and earn the right conversations.

  3. Communities are strategic assets. Avon’s roots in direct selling map directly to today’s micro-communities and creators. Nearly everyone can be a creator.

  4. Leadership is choreography. It’s aligning boards, investors, and operators by connecting experiments to measurable business outcomes.

Gareth — the operator lens

Gareth grounded us in execution:

  1. Integration is the bottleneck. Not the chat widget, but inventory, fulfilment, returns, CRM.

  2. Scaling multiplies complexity. More service volume, fraud vectors, exceptions.

  3. AI helps, but isn’t the story. Real value is in predicting behaviour and removing friction.

  4. Measure what matters. New KPIs: chat-to-purchase rate, resolution time, repeat purchase.

  5. Think ahead of customers. Don’t just meet them where they are — anticipate where they’re going.
